The Role of Lactose and Processing in Cheese Carbohydrates

Most people associate cheese with being a low-carb food, and for good reason—many aged, hard varieties contain virtually no carbohydrates. The primary carbohydrate in milk, and thus in cheese, is lactose (milk sugar). During the cheesemaking process, bacteria cultures consume the lactose and ferment it into lactic acid. The longer a cheese is aged, the more time the bacteria have to break down the lactose, resulting in a lower carbohydrate content.

Fresh and whey-based cheeses, however, undergo a different process. They are made from milk or whey that has not been fermented for a long period, meaning a significant portion of the lactose remains. This is why fresh cheeses, and particularly whey cheeses, tend to have a higher carb count.

Processed cheese products are another story. While they start with natural cheese, manufacturers often add ingredients like whey protein concentrate, emulsifying agents, and stabilizers, which can increase the total carbohydrate and sugar content, making them less suitable for low-carb diets. Reading the nutrition facts label is essential for these products to determine the exact carb count per serving.

Surprising High-Carb Cheeses

For those watching their carb intake, it's important to be aware of some of the unexpected high-carb cheeses. The difference can be significant enough to impact your daily nutritional goals.

  • Gjetost: This caramelized, brown Norwegian whey cheese is a major outlier, containing a very high level of lactose sugar due to its unique cooking process. Some varieties can contain more than 40 grams of carbohydrates per 100 grams, making it a definite "no-go" for strict low-carb diets.
  • Ricotta: Made from the whey that is strained off during the cheesemaking process, ricotta retains a portion of the milk's lactose. While not as high in carbs as gjetost, a half-cup serving of whole-milk ricotta can contain around 8-9 grams of carbohydrates. Part-skim and whole-milk varieties will differ, so checking the label is key.
  • Cottage Cheese: Similar to ricotta, cottage cheese is a fresh cheese that contains more carbohydrates than aged varieties. While it's lauded for its high protein content, a half-cup can contain 3-5 grams of carbs, making it a cheese to portion carefully on a keto diet.
  • Processed Cheese Spreads: These products are often high in added ingredients that increase their carbohydrate content. While a single slice might have a low count, the serving size can be misleading, and the carb-dense ingredients can add up quickly.

High vs. Low Carb Cheese Comparison

To help navigate your cheese choices, here is a comparison table contrasting some of the highest-carb and lowest-carb cheese options, based on a 100g serving size where available.

Cheese Type Carbohydrates (per 100g) Notes
Gjetost (Whey Cheese) Up to 42.65 g Very high sugar content due to production process.
Ricotta (Whole Milk) Up to 8.9 g Fresh cheese made from whey, retaining lactose.
Cottage Cheese (2% MF) Up to 3.4 g Fresh cheese with higher carb content than aged types.
Processed Cheese Spread Up to 9 g Varies by brand; often contains added ingredients.
Cheddar Cheese Less than 1 g Hard, aged cheese with minimal lactose remaining.
Parmesan Less than 1 g Hard, aged cheese, suitable for very low-carb diets.
Brie Less than 1 g Soft, ripened cheese; low carb content.
Swiss Cheese 1-2 g Another aged cheese with very low lactose.

The Health Context: Finding a Balanced Diet

For most people not following a strict low-carb regimen, the differences in cheese carbohydrate content are negligible. Cheese is a nutrient-dense food, providing protein, calcium, and fat. The key is moderation and balance within a diverse diet. Focusing on whole, minimally processed foods, including hard and soft cheeses, is part of a healthy eating pattern. For those with specific dietary restrictions, such as those on a ketogenic diet, understanding these carb differences is a vital component of managing macros successfully.

When evaluating any food, it's wise to consider the complete nutritional profile, not just one macronutrient. For instance, while cottage cheese has more carbs than cheddar, it is also a powerhouse of protein. A balanced perspective on nutrition is always the best approach.
